Output 44f3dbbd04de345dcade228be9f482f2fbea7c0deacfb273dc24e6b9371162d0:2

value
600089
script pubkey
OP_0 OP_PUSHBYTES_20 51a9530d9fc795c3e5c9941fe3f2fb63f9455599
address
tb1q2x54xrvlc72u8ewfjs078uhmv0u524vehheynu
transaction
44f3dbbd04de345dcade228be9f482f2fbea7c0deacfb273dc24e6b9371162d0
confirmations
41398
spent
true